Microsoft Teams works on top of Microsoft 365 and supports third-party cloud services to deliver real-time collaboration. Designed as a replacement for Skype for Business Online, Microsoft Teams can enable chat, audio/video meetings that include screen sharing, phone calls, cloud voicemail, group email, plus file and application sharing. Teams is tightly integrated with Microsoft 365 and relies on Exchange Online, SharePoint Online, OneDrive for Business, and Azure Entra (previously called Azure Active Directory) for delivering its complete range of features. SharePoint utilizes web sites to allow collaboration and information sharing by providing policy-driven delivery of data, business processes, and utilities for searching through company-wide business data. SharePoint enables you to build secure web portals that allows remote workers to see and edit consolidated business intelligence by means of Wikis, Blogs, social sites, and Web Parts. OneDrive is Microsoft�s shared cloud file hosting and synchronization service, comparable to GoogleDrive. At-home users can save files to OneDrive, and co-workers anywhere can retrieve them securely via a web browser. Provided with Office 365, OneDrive allows home workers to jointly author files. Security for Telecommuters
Work-from-Home (WFH) workers commonly use their personal computers and usually operate in a poorly secured physical environment. This situation multiplies their susceptibility to cyber threats and calls for judicious deployment of firewalls, anti-malware tools, MFA-based identity verification, remote monitoring, extensive user education, and the development of security policies built on best practices. Progent's Duo MFA Services utilize Cisco's Duo technology to defend against compromised passwords by using two-factor authentication. Duo enables one-tap identity confirmation on Apple iOS, Google Android, and other out-of-band devices. Using Duo 2FA, whenever you sign into a secured application and enter your password you are asked to confirm your identity on a unit that only you have and that is accessed using a separate network channel. A wide range of out-of-band devices can be utilized as this second form of ID validation such as a smartphone or wearable, a hardware/software token, a landline phone, etc. You can register several verification devices. Unified Management for Telecommuters
Microsoft has rebranded and reshuffled its endpoint management platforms under the name Microsoft Endpoint Manager, which encompasses Intune for cloud-based management of mobile and remote devices and Configuration Manager for managing local computers. Endpoint Manager provides a unified platform for safeguarding corporate information by managing local, mobile, and home-based endpoints.
Intune
Intune is part of Microsoft's Endpoint Management suite that also includes Microsoft Configuration Manager. Intune is a cloud-based service for managing and protecting off-premises computers and applications. Remote endpoint computers can be user owned or company owned. Network administrators managing the enrolled endpoint devices of telecommuters can use Intune to provision and validate apps on managed devices, push patches and certificates, configure policies for accessing data and networks, set passwords, establish VPN connections, determine how home-based workers share data, set up threat defense, ensure compliance, and wipe sensitive data from lost, stolen or decommissioned devices. Microsoft Intune can be used with iOS/iPadOS, Google Android, Windows, and macOS endpoints. VMware Workspace ONE
VMware Workspace ONE is a feature-rich unified MDM product that allows network administrators to keep offsite endpoints up to date and protected. Workspace ONE uses VMware AirWatch technology for centralized endpoint management plus VMware's Horizon virtual application delivery technology for authorization control, application management, and setup management of endpoint devices. Workspace ONE operates with devices based on Windows 10, macOS, Apple iOS, Android, Chrome OS, or leading distros of Linux. VMware Workspace ONE is available by subscription as a cloud-based service or as an on-premises deployment through a perpetual license. Key capabilities of VMware Workspace ONE include rapid remote deployment of new laptops, immediate onboarding of new employees, policy set up and enforcement for all categories of devices, unifies management reporting and analytics, an email encryption gateway, and integration with Microsoft apps and cloud-based services.
